The Graduate Certificate in Business Operations Planning and Control is a specialized program designed to equip students with the knowledge and skills required to manage business operations effectively.
This program focuses on teaching students how to develop and implement business operations plans, manage supply chains, and optimize business processes.
Upon completion of the program, students will be able to analyze business operations, identify areas for improvement, and implement changes to increase efficiency and productivity.
The learning outcomes of this program include the ability to apply business operations principles to real-world scenarios, develop and manage business cases, and lead cross-functional teams to achieve business objectives.
The duration of the Graduate Certificate in Business Operations Planning and Control is typically one year, with students completing coursework over two semesters.
The program is designed to be completed in a part-time format, allowing students to balance their studies with work and other commitments.
